Flexible Welding Enclosure® for Welding Down to 10 ppm

When welding titanium and zirconium joints it is important that the welding zone is purged of oxygen to a level as low as 10 parts per million (ppm).

A combination of translucent material and optically clear sheet is used depending on the viewing requirements of the customer. Ultra violet stabilized engineering polymers are used in manufacture. Large access zips are fitted and additional entry points can be provided for operators’ gloves and a service panel incorporates access ports for welding torches electrical leads and water-cooling supplies. A purge gas entry port and an exhaust valve to vent displaced gas to atmosphere are incorporated into each enclosure.

Weld purging is the act of removing, from the vicinity of the joint, oxygen, water vapour and any other gases or vapours that might be harmful to a welding joint. Such gases may combine with the metal to form undesirable compounds that may reduce corrosion resistance or may be instrumental in creating cracks or other structural defects in metals.
